In the following question, out of the four alternatives, choose the word which is opposite in meaning to the given word.
INTERIM
-
- Provisional
- Tentative
- Permanent
- Interval
Correct Option: C
Permanent (Adjective) = lasting or intended to last or remain unchanged indefinitely; perpetual.
Interim (Adjective) = the intervening time; interval; interlude; intended to last for only a short time until something more permanent is found; provisional Look at the sentences : The vice–president took power in the interim period before the election. There is a permanent ban on the dumping of radioactive waste at sea.
